Well ...

An imbue is really just a random rare, very similar to gambling or a boss kill.

I wouldn't anguish over it too much.

If you do a staff, there is about a 25% chance (my guess, from some random
observations) that you will get +1/+2 to skills.

A circlet is probably a better odds deal. Or an orb.

The problem is that an imbue wipes off any existing skills on the item.

For a sorc, you are looking for resists and pluses to skills (by NM you must
have fastest run boots, treads, fetlocks or something similiar so you don't
need boots and with armor, heck, if you get that close, they will hit you).

Think of it as a source of something to sell or a gamble with good odds. As
long as your character is otherwise good.

Now if you don't have good resists on your armor or if you have some other weak
spot on your character, go for it on that item and hope for the best.

My regular imbue got me a staff with +1 to skills, + static, + shiver armor
(and lots of wasted stuff, including 50% monsters flee when struck -- actully
used it when I was down on mana once). -- but that was pure luck.
